M r = 326.3, monoclinic, P21, a --= 6.510 (2), b=8.432 (2), c= 15.114 (2),a, /~= 101.42 (3) ° , Z = 2, V= 813.15 A 3, D x = 1-33 Mg m -3, F(000) = 172, 2(Cu Ka) = 1.5418/~,, g(Cu Ka) = 0.906 mm -~, final R = 6.4% for 1924 observed counter reflections. The conformation about the glycosidic bond is syn [torsion angle C(6)-N(1)-C(1')-O(4')=-103.9(3)°]. The sugar pucker is C(2')-exo,C(3')-endo (3Tz). The conformation about the C(4')-C(5') bond is gauche-trans. An uncommon intermolecular hydrogen bond involving the ribose-ring oxygen O(1') and the base-nitrogen N(3) stabilizes the crystal structure.

CsHsN204, M r = 197.2, monoclinic, P21/e , a= 7.818 (2), b= 7.589 (2), e= 14.790 (2)A, t= 98.43 (2) °, V= 868.02/k 3, Z = 4, D m = 1.506 (3), Dx= 1.501Mgm -3, MoKa, 2=0.7107/~, #= 0-79 mm -1, F(000) = 408, T= 426 (1) K, final R = 0.0507 for 798 observed reflections [I_> 2e(/)]. The molecules are hydrogen bonded: N-H...O = 2.886 (3), N--H = 0.97 (7), H--O = 1.92 (6) A, N-- H...O angle = 175.5 (8) °.

We report magnetization and magnetoresistance studies of the geometrically frustrated spinel compound LiMn2O4 near its charge ordering temperature. The effect of a 7 T magnetic field is to very slightly shift the transition in the resistivity to lower temperatures resulting in large negative magnetoresistance with significant hysteresis. This hysteresis is not reflected in the magnetization. These observations are compared with what is found in the colossal magnetoresistance and charge ordering perovskite manganese oxides. The manner in which geometric frustration influences the coupling of charge and spin degrees of freedom is examined.

The dielectric, pyroelectric and thermal properties of ferroelectric Bi2VO5.5(Bi4V2O11) ceramic have been studied over a temperature range of 300-780 K. The sign of the pyroelectric coefficient is positive at room temperature. The dielectric constant, pyroelectric coefficient and specific heat exhibit anomalies around the Curie temperature, 725 K. The frequency response of the dielectric constant and tan delta has been studied over a frequency range of 1-100 kHz. It is found that both the dielectric constant and the loss tangent decrease with increasing frequency. The pyroelectric figures of merit from the point of view of different applications have been calculated at 320 K by combining pyroelectric, dielectric and thermal properties.

The carbon potentials corresponding to the two-phase mixtures Cr + Cr23C6, Cr23C6 + Cr7C3, and Cr7C3 + Cr3C2 in the binary system Cr-C were measured in the temperature range 973 to 1173 K by using the methane-hydrogen gas equilibration technique. Special precautions were taken to prevent oxidation of the samples and to minimize thermal segregation in the gas phase. The standard Gibbs energies of formation of Cr23C6, Cr7C3, and Cr3C2 were derived from the measured carbon potentials. These values are compared with those reported in the literature. The Gibbs energies obtained in this study agree well with those obtained from solid-state cells incorporating CaF2 and ThO2(Y2O3) as solid electrolytes and sealed capsule isopiestic measurements reported in the literature.

We investigate a model containing two species of one-dimensional fermions interacting via a gauge field determined by the positions of all particles of the opposite species. The model can be salved exactly via a simple unitary transformation. Nevertheless, correlation functions exhibit nontrivial interaction-dependent exponents. A similar model defined on a lattice is introduced and solved. Various generalizations, e.g., to the case of internal symmetries of the fermions, are discussed. The present treatment also clarifies certain aspects of Luttinger's original solution of the "Luttinger model."
